Pros

Good pay, lots of OT normally. The work was excellent in my position. There was plenty of work, good flow to the work, and customers were good to work with.

Cons

Management has some severe bad apples. My department was ok, but friends were not so lucky. I have never heard of such horrible people with known issues to hold such high level positions. Mandatory OT was constant and working 10s everyday is kind of hard on the personal life.

Pros

PTO policy is pretty straight forward and a decent amount of time. If you’re right out of high school or your only desire is to turn wrenches you’re entire life, this place is for you. Three day weekends.

Cons

There is no mobility. They can’t find mechanics so if you are one, they will keep you there at all costs. They fully rely on the good old boy system. The people that are in management positions, especially at West Palm, do not care about anything other than staying where they are and using what little power they think they have. Management is very customer focused but forget their employees. Health benefits are seriously lacking.
